首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在尝试使用更新模式后,d3.js圆圈不显示

的问题可能是由以下几个方面引起的:

  1. 数据问题:检查数据是否正确加载并传递给了d3.js的绘图函数。确保数据格式正确,并且每个数据点都包含必要的属性,例如圆的位置和半径。
  2. SVG元素问题:检查是否正确创建了SVG容器,并将其附加到HTML文档中的适当位置。确保SVG容器的宽度和高度设置正确,以容纳圆的显示。
  3. 圆圈绘制问题:确保在更新模式中正确地使用了d3.js的选择集和绑定数据。检查是否正确设置了圆圈的位置、半径、颜色等属性,并将其附加到SVG容器中。
  4. CSS样式问题:检查是否正确设置了圆圈的CSS样式,例如填充颜色、边框等。确保CSS样式与SVG元素的类名或ID匹配,并且没有被其他样式覆盖。

如果以上步骤都没有解决问题,可以尝试以下方法:

  1. 调试工具:使用浏览器的开发者工具(如Chrome开发者工具)检查元素是否正确创建,并查看是否有任何错误或警告信息。
  2. 日志输出:在代码中添加适当的日志输出,以便在控制台中查看变量的值和函数的执行情况。这有助于确定问题出现的具体位置。
  3. 示例代码:参考d3.js的官方文档和示例代码,确保自己的代码与最佳实践一致。可以尝试复制和粘贴示例代码,看是否能正常显示圆圈。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于存储和管理大量非结构化数据。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,可用于开发智能化应用。详情请参考:https://cloud.tencent.com/product/ai

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券